Understanding Macaws
Macaws belong to the family Psittacidae and are belonging to Central and South America. They are understood for their stunning colors, which vary from bright greens to shades of red and blue. The 2 most common types among family pet owners are the Blue and Gold Macaw and the Scarlet Macaw.

Cost of Ownership: Beyond the preliminary purchase rate, the ongoing expenses of feeding, veterinary care, and environment maintenance ought to be thought about.

Area Requirements: Macaws are big birds requiring sufficient area to flourish. A big cage and a safe location for day-to-day exercise are important.

Social Needs: Macaws are extremely social animals that require interaction. Prospective owners need to be prepared to invest time Graupapageien In Deutschland bonding with their bird.

Life expectancy: With an average lifespan ranging from 30 to 60 years, owning a macaw is frequently a long-term dedication.

Dietary Needs: A healthy diet is essential for a macaw's health. This includes pellets, fresh fruits, vegetables, and nuts.

Once you've brought your macaw home, appropriate care is vital for its health and happiness.
Daily Care RoutineFeeding: Offer a balanced diet plan with fresh fruits, veggies, and high-quality pellets.Social Interaction: Spend time engaging with your macaw through play, training, and petting.Health Checks: Monitor for any indications of health problem, such as changes in consuming routines or behavior.Common Health Issues in MacawsFeather Plucking: This can be a behavioral problem often linked to stress, monotony, or health problems.Weight problems: Overfeeding can result in weight problems; monitoring diet and providing exercise is necessary.Breathing Issues: Poor cage hygiene or direct exposure to smoke can cause breathing problems.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
